Demand vs oversaturation in Digital Marketing: Understanding the Real Skill Gap

 

Digital marketing is everywhere. From Instagram ads to Google search results, brands are competing online more than ever. At the same time , many people ask a common question:

Is digital marketing actually in demand, or has it become oversaturated?

The short answer is: Digital marketing is not oversaturated with skilled professionals-but it is crowded with beginners.


Why Digital Marketing Feels Oversaturated

 

If you search for  digital marketing  on social media or job portals, you will notice:

  • Thousands of people calling themselves digital marketers
  • Many short-term courses promising quick success
  • High competition for entry-level jobs 

 

This creates the feeling of oversaturation.

But here’s the reality :

Most of the crowed lacks practical skills , strategy ,and real result.

Oversaturation exists at the surface level, not at the professional level.


Is Digital Marketing Still in Demand?

 

Yes – digital marketing demand is growing every year. 

Why?

  • Businesses are shifting budgets from offline to online
  • Small businesses now need SEO, ads, and social media to survive
  • E-commerce, personal brands, and startups rely heavily on digital channels
  • AI tools increased demand for strategic marketers, not reduced it

According to industry trends, companies are not asking:

”Do you know digital marketing ?'”

They are asking:

Can you bring leads, traffic, and sales?”

That’s where the demand lies.


Demand vs Oversaturation: The Real Skill 

Oversaturated:

  • People who only know theory
  • Those who completed basic courses without practice
  •  Marketers who rely only on Canva posts
  • Generic resumes with no portfolio or data

In High Demand:

  • SEO specialist who rank websites
  • Performance marketers who run profitable ads
  • Content strategists who understand search intent
  • Email marketeres who increase conversions
  • Marketers who can analyze data and improve ROI

Digital Marketing Skills That Are Still in High Demand

1.Search Engine Optimazation (SEO)

  • Technical SEO 
  • Content optimization
  • Local SEO 
  • AI assisted SEO strategies

2. Performance Marketing

  • Google ads
  • Meta ads
  • Funnel optimization
  • Conersion tracking

3.Content Marketing

  • SEO content writing
  • Blog stategy
  • Long-form +AI-supported content
  • Content that converts ,not just ranks

4.Analytics &Data

  • Google Analytics
  • Conversion tracking 
  • CRO (Conversion Rate Optimization)

These skill are not oversaturated because they require continuous learning and real execution.


Entry-Level vs Skilled Professional: The RealityMany people struggle because they all apply for:

  • The sama beginner roles
  • The same internships
  • The same ”digital marketing executive” jobs

But companies are willing to pay more for:

  • Problem solvers
  • Growth-focused marketers
  • Specialists, not generalists

Beginners face competition. Experts face opportunities.


Freelancing vs Jobs Where Is Demand Higher?

Freelancing

  • High demand for skill
  • Globel clients
  • Results matter more than certificates
  • portfolio

Full- Time Jobs

  • Stable demand in agencies and startups
  • Growth roles prefer hands-on experience
  •  Skill proof is essential

Both paths work-but skill decide success not the market condition.
